如何在Linux中用命令行工具管理KVM虚拟环境_命令行管理kvm


对于目录类型,我们需要用最后一个参数“target”来指定存储池的路径,其它参数项我们可以用“-”来填充。



virsh pool-define-as Spool1 dir - - - - “/mnt/personal-data/SPool1/”


![KVM1](http://www.linuxprobe.com/wp-content/uploads/2016/03/KVM1.png)



**2.查看创建的储存池列表**

查看环境中我们所有的存储池,用以下命令:



virsh pool-list --all


![KVM2](http://www.linuxprobe.com/wp-content/uploads/2016/03/KVM2.png)



**3.构造存储池**

现在我们来构造存储池了,用以下命令来构造我们刚才定义的存储池。



virsh pool-build Spool1


![KVM3](http://www.linuxprobe.com/wp-content/uploads/2016/03/KVM3.png)



**4.激活并启动存储池**

用带pool-start参数的virsh命令来激活并启动我们刚才创建并构造完成的存储池。



virsh pool-start Spool1


![KVM4](http://www.linuxprobe.com/wp-content/uploads/2016/03/KVM4.png)



**5.查看存储池状态**

查看环境中存储池的状态,用以下命令:



virsh pool-list --all


![KVM5](http://www.linuxprobe.com/wp-content/uploads/2016/03/KVM5.png)  
 你会发现Spool1的状态变成了已激活。



**6.配置自动启动**

对Spool1进行配置,让它每次都能被libvirtd服务自启动。



virsh pool-autostart Spool1


![KVM6](http://www.linuxprobe.com/wp-content/uploads/2016/03/KVM6.png)



**7. 查看最新信息**

最后来看看我们新的存储池的信息吧:



virsh pool-info Spool1


![KVM7](http://www.linuxprobe.com/wp-content/uploads/2016/03/KVM7.png)  
 可以看到,Spool1已经准备好待命,接下来我们试着创建存储卷来使用它。



**第二步: 配置存储卷/磁盘映像**

现在轮到磁盘映像了,用qemu-img命令在Spool1中创建一个新磁盘映像。获取更多细节信息,可以查看man手册。



man qemu-img



**1.创建存储卷**

我们应该在qemu-img命令之后指定“create, check,…”等等操作、磁盘映像格式、你想要创建的磁盘映像的路径和大小。



qemu-img create -f raw /mnt/personal-data/SPool1/SVol1.img 10G


![KVM8](http://www.linuxprobe.com/wp-content/uploads/2016/03/KVM8.png)  
 ![KVM8_1](http://www.linuxprobe.com/wp-content/uploads/2016/03/KVM8_1.png)



**2.查看存储卷信息**

通过使用带info的qemu-img命令,你可以获取到你的新磁盘映像的一些信息。  
 ![KVM9](http://www.linuxprobe.com/wp-content/uploads/2016/03/KVM9.png)  
 警告: 不要用qemu-img命令来修改被运行中的虚拟机或任何其它进程所正在使用的映像,那样映像会被破坏。



**第三步: 创建虚拟机**


**1.创建**

在最后一步中,我们将用virt-install命令来创建虚拟机,virt-install是一个用来创建新的KVM虚拟机命令行工具,它使用“libvirt”管理程序库。想获取更多细节,同样可以查看man手册:



man virt-install


要创建新的KVM虚拟机,你需要用到带以下所有信息的命令。





**自我介绍一下,小编13年上海交大毕业,曾经在小公司待过,也去过华为、OPPO等大厂,18年进入阿里一直到现在。**

**深知大多数Linux运维工程师,想要提升技能,往往是自己摸索成长或者是报班学习,但对于培训机构动则几千的学费,着实压力不小。自己不成体系的自学效果低效又漫长,而且极易碰到天花板技术停滞不前!**

**因此收集整理了一份《2024年Linux运维全套学习资料》,初衷也很简单,就是希望能够帮助到想自学提升又不知道该从何学起的朋友,同时减轻大家的负担。**
![img](https://img-blog.csdnimg.cn/img_convert/df13c28cc330f33f9215c0dc244d6e26.png)
![img](https://img-blog.csdnimg.cn/img_convert/fcabca4ce59e38f1ca1028bc35470972.png)
![img](https://img-blog.csdnimg.cn/img_convert/1e764a26a7ec0c1811270990dd348efc.png)
![img](https://img-blog.csdnimg.cn/img_convert/4c81f32e178897b0fec821857f3152a1.png)
![img](https://img-blog.csdnimg.cn/img_convert/e258f395146d6352d90dad8ecadeaf15.png)

**既有适合小白学习的零基础资料,也有适合3年以上经验的小伙伴深入学习提升的进阶课程,基本涵盖了95%以上Linux运维知识点,真正体系化!**

**由于文件比较大,这里只是将部分目录大纲截图出来,每个节点里面都包含大厂面经、学习笔记、源码讲义、实战项目、讲解视频,并且后续会持续更新**

**如果你觉得这些内容对你有帮助,可以添加VX:vip1024b (备注Linux运维获取)**
![img](https://img-blog.csdnimg.cn/img_convert/e98bc9303ae5bd3ebee67dc7204c54f9.jpeg)


**由于文件比较大,这里只是将部分目录大纲截图出来,每个节点里面都包含大厂面经、学习笔记、源码讲义、实战项目、讲解视频,并且后续会持续更新**

**如果你觉得这些内容对你有帮助,可以添加VX:vip1024b (备注Linux运维获取)**
[外链图片转存中...(img-3aXn9lik-1712898560531)]

  • 3
    点赞
  • 0
    收藏
    觉得还不错? 一键收藏
  • 0
    评论
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值